Studies on Floral Biology in the Pomegranate (Punica Granatum L.) III. Pollination, Fruit-Set and Seed Formation

Nirmalendu Nath, G. S. Randhawa

Open full text 5 citations

Abstract

1. Both self-and cross-pollination were recorded. In Muscat White, 46.00 per cent fruit-set was obtained by bagging the flowers and effecting self-pollination. Cross-pollination, however, improved the fruit-set to 67.92 per cent.
